Who We Are
The Canary Institute is an independent, non-partisan, not-for-profit organization dedicated to ensuring that the development of advanced artificial intelligence proceeds safely and in the public interest. Our name reflects our purpose: like the canary in the coal mine, we aim to detect and communicate dangers before they become catastrophic.
We were founded by researchers and policy experts who recognized that the rapid advancement of AI systems demanded a dedicated institution to bridge the gap between technical AI safety research and the public understanding and policy frameworks needed to act on it. The leading figures in AI research—including Nobel laureates, Turing Award winners, and the heads of major AI laboratories—have publicly stated that the technology they are building may pose an existential threat to humanity. When the architects themselves issue warnings of this gravity, civil society must respond with institutions equal to the challenge.
Our Approach
We combine rigorous technical and economic analysis with accessible public communication and evidence-based policy advocacy. We believe that AI safety is not a problem that can be solved by technologists alone—it requires collaboration across disciplines, sectors, and borders.
We are not opposed to artificial intelligence. We are opposed to negligence. The potential benefits of AI are enormous, but so are the risks if development proceeds without adequate safeguards. Our work is guided by the conviction that these benefits can only be realized if the technology remains under meaningful human control.
Our Principles
Evidence Over Ideology
We follow the science and the data wherever they lead. We do not begin from a conclusion. If the evidence says the risks are lower than feared, we will say so. If higher, we will say that too.
Non-Partisan Independence
AI safety is not a left or right issue. It is a human issue. We accept no corporate funding that conditions our work, and we align with no political party or movement.
Clarity Without Distortion
The public deserves to understand what is happening. We translate technical research into accessible language without sensationalism or false reassurance.
Urgency Without Panic
The timelines for advanced AI capabilities are uncertain but may be short. This demands focused, serious action—not paralysis, not complacency, and not hysteria.
